Not true. I live at least a mile from the closes McD's and it booms in when
I scanner around that band. It really depends on your radio and especially
your antenna. You probably will not be able to pick them up on a handheld
with a rubber duck antenna but add an good outside antenna and you probably
can listen to them from at least a mile away.
